質問編集履歴
2
試したこと追記
title
CHANGED
File without changes
|
body
CHANGED
@@ -7,12 +7,10 @@
|
|
7
7
|
|
8
8
|
### 発生している問題
|
9
9
|
|
10
|
-
|
11
|
-
```
|
12
10
|
動画を再生すると,モノクロの巨大なノイズが画面の半分近くを埋め尽くして,フレームも少しずつしか進みません.
|
13
11
|
|
14
|
-
```
|
15
12
|
|
13
|
+
|
16
14
|
### 該当のソースコード
|
17
15
|
|
18
16
|
```C++
|
@@ -63,7 +61,11 @@
|
|
63
61
|
}
|
64
62
|
```
|
65
63
|
|
64
|
+
### 試したこと
|
65
|
+
フリーで落ちているサンプル動画は問題なく再生できました.ノイズの発生する動画はデータ速度が689kbpsとサンプル動画と比較して極端に低く,それが原因かもしれません.
|
66
66
|
|
67
|
+
|
68
|
+
|
67
69
|
### 補足情報(FW/ツールのバージョンなど)
|
68
70
|
|
69
71
|
Windows10 64bit
|
1
問題点の変更
title
CHANGED
File without changes
|
body
CHANGED
@@ -1,7 +1,7 @@
|
|
1
1
|
### 前提・実現したいこと
|
2
2
|
|
3
3
|
|
4
|
-
C++のDirectShowを用いて動画を再生するプログラムを
|
4
|
+
C++のDirectShowを用いて動画を再生するプログラムで動画を綺麗に再生したい.
|
5
5
|
コードはDirectShowドキュメントに乗っているサンプルコードそのままです.
|
6
6
|
|
7
7
|
|
@@ -9,10 +9,9 @@
|
|
9
9
|
|
10
10
|
|
11
11
|
```
|
12
|
-
|
12
|
+
動画を再生すると,モノクロの巨大なノイズが画面の半分近くを埋め尽くして,フレームも少しずつしか進みません.
|
13
13
|
|
14
14
|
```
|
15
|
-
ステップインすると,IGraphBuilder型の変数の値に上記のものが表示されていて,コード上の "グラフを生成する" の部分で失敗してしまい,再生開始されずに終了してしまいます.
|
16
15
|
|
17
16
|
### 該当のソースコード
|
18
17
|
|
@@ -64,12 +63,7 @@
|
|
64
63
|
}
|
65
64
|
```
|
66
65
|
|
67
|
-
### 試したこと
|
68
66
|
|
69
|
-
quartz.dllが読み込まれていないとのことなので,どうにか読み込めばいいのかなと思ったのですが,具体的な方法がわかりません.
|
70
|
-
念のためWindowsSDK含めVisualStudio2017再インストールしたのですが変わらずです.
|
71
|
-
レジストリの設定を使ってquartz.dllをOSに登録,というのもやってみたのですが同様に変化なしです.
|
72
|
-
|
73
67
|
### 補足情報(FW/ツールのバージョンなど)
|
74
68
|
|
75
69
|
Windows10 64bit
|